Avontuurlijk klim & klauter parcours!

Bibliography administration in LaTeX

Bibliography administration in LaTeX

In terms of bibliography management packages, you can find three primary choices in L a T ag e X : bibtex, natbib (a package to be used with bibtex) and biblatex. Biblatex is really a contemporary system to process bibliography information, prov >L a T ag e X document.

edit Introduction

A minimal example that is working of biblatex package is shown below:

There are four bibliography-related commands in this instance:

\usepackage Imports the package biblatex. \addbibresource Imports the bibtex data file sample.bib, this file is the one which includes information on each referenced book, article, etc. understand bibliography file part to learn more. \cite This command inserts a guide inside the document, 1 in cases like this, that corresponds to a feature within the bibliography, “einstein” is just a keyword corresponding to an entry in test.bib. \printbibliography images the list of cited references, the standard name is “sources” for this article document class and “Bibliography” for publications and reports.

Overleaf provides templates that are several pre-defined designs to control bibliographies. See this website link

edit fundamental usage

A few parameters may be passed away into the package import demand, like in the following instance:

Some additional choices, inside brackets and comma-separated, are added whenever importing biblatex:

backend=biber Sets the backend to sort the bibliography, biber could be the standard one and recommended because it prov >L a T ag ag ag e X macros. The other supported backend is bibtex , which will be an even more program that is traditional if set because the backend, bibtex is only going to be employed to sort the bibliography, therefore no bibtex designs can be utilized here. style=alphabetic Defines the bibliography style and the citation style, in this full instance alphabetic . According to the style, more citation commands could be available. See biblatex bibliography styles and citation designs to find out more. sorting=ynt Determines the requirements to sort the bibliographic sources. In this situation they have been sorted by 12 months, title and name. Look at reference guide for a summary of sorting choices.

All of those other commands had been explained into the introduction.

edit The bibliography file

The bibliography files should have the bibtex syntax that is standard

This file contains documents in a unique structure, for example, the initial bibliographic guide is defined by:

@article this is actually the line that is first of record entry, @article tells BibTeX that the info saved let me reveal about a write-up. The info relating to this entry is enclosed within braces. Aside from the entry kinds shown into the instance ( article , book , on the internet and inbook ) you will find much more, look at guide guide. einstein The label einstein is assigned for this entry, is just an unique identifier that may be used to refer this short article in the document. writer = “Albert Einstein”, this is actually the field that is first the bibliography entry, shows that the writer of the article is Albert Einstein. A few comma-separated industries could be added making use of the exact same syntax key = value , by way of example: name, pages, 12 months, Address, etc. look at reference guide for a listing of possible areas.

The information and knowledge in this file can later on be printed and referenced in just a L a T ag e X document, since shown when you look at the sections that are previous aided by the demand \addbibresource . Not absolutely all the given information into the .bib file will be exhibited, this will depend regarding the bibliography style set into the document.

edit Customizing the bibliography

Biblatex enables high modification regarding the bibliography part with small effort. It had been mentioned that several citation designs and bibliography designs can be found, and you will additionally produce brand new people. Another modification option is to change the default name for the bibliography part.

The extra parameter name= passed away inside brackets towards the demand \printbibliography could be the the one that changes the name.

The bibliography can certainly be subdivided into parts according to various filters, by way of example: print just references through the exact exact same writer, exactly the same log or comparable name. Below an illustration.

Here, the bibliography is split in 4 parts. The syntax regarding the commands utilized let me reveal explained below:

edit Including the bibliography into the dining table of articles

An extra option must be passed to \printbibliography for the bibliography the be printed in the table of contents

A area and a subsection are included with the dining dining dining table of articles:

  • Into the case that is first incorporating heading=bibintoc adds the name into the dining dining table of contents being an unnumbered chapter if at all possible or being an unnumbered part otherwise.
  • The next situation is heading=subbibintoc that adds the name as an extra degree entry within the dining table of articles, in this instance being a subsection nested in “Whole bibliography”.

edit guide guide

Supported entry kinds

article guide mvbook
inbook bookinbook suppbook
booklet collection mvcollection
incollection suppcollection manual
misc online patent
periodical suppperiodical proceedings
mvproceedings inproceedings reference
mvreference inreference report
set thesis unpublished
custom seminar masterthesis phdthesis techreport that is electronic

Supported entry areas (The printed information depends upon the bibliography design)

abstract addendum afterword annotate
writer authortype bookauthor bookpagination
booksubtitle booktitle chapter commentator
date doi edition editor
editortype eid entrysubtype eprint
eprinttype eprintclass eventdate eventtitle
file foreword owner howpublished
indextitle institution introduction isan
isbn ismn isrn problem
issuesubtitle issuetitle iswc journalsubtitle
journaltitle label language library
location mainsubtitle maintitle month
note quantity company origdate
origlanguage origlocation origpublisher origtitle
pages pagetotal pagination part
publisher pubstate reprinttitle series
shortauthor shortedition shorthand shorthandintro
shortjournal shortseries shorttitle subtitle
name translator type url
venue version volume 12 months

Bibliography sorting options

choice description
nty type by title, name, year
nyt type by title, year, title sort that is nyvt title, 12 months, amount, title
anyt type by alphabetic label, title, 12 months, title
anyvt kind by alphabetic label, title, 12 months, amount, title
ydtn kind by 12 months (descending), title, title
none entries are website builder program prepared in citation purchase

For detailed all about these entries and choices, look at package paperwork.

Reacties zijn gesloten.